Abstract

The utility model belongs to the technical field of vehicle cleaning, in particular to a vehicle cleaning device for building construction, which aims at solving the problems that the cleaning side plates on two sides of the existing cleaning base cannot be lifted, and when vehicles with different heights are cleaned in building construction, part of vehicles cannot be adapted, so that the vehicles cannot be cleaned, and water resources are wasted.

Background
The engineering vehicle is a main strength of a building engineering, the progress of the building engineering is multiplied due to the occurrence of the engineering vehicle and the main tool for conveying building engineering materials is greatly reduced, but the engineering vehicle can cause pollution diffusion when the engineering vehicle enters and exits the building engineering materials due to the fact that the building site environment is poor and dust is more, so that the environmental influence is large, and the pollution problem of the engineering vehicle is a problem which needs to be solved at present.
Through retrieval, the patent with the bulletin number of CN211075839U discloses a vehicle cleaning device for building construction, which comprises a cleaning base, wherein two sides of the cleaning base are respectively provided with two cleaning side plates, the tops of the two cleaning side plates are respectively provided with a baffle, the tops of the baffle are fixedly connected with two toothed belts, the outsides of the two toothed belts are respectively provided with a fixing frame, the two fixing frames are fixed at the tops of the cleaning side plates, the insides of the two fixing frames are rotationally connected with a rotating shaft, and the outer wall of the rotating shaft is fixedly connected with two gears; through setting up the baffle in the both sides of wasing the curb plate, when wasing the vehicle, not only spun water can restrict the diffusion of dust, and the baffle secondarily has restricted the diffusion of dust, can install the spray pipe on this baffle, and can block the dust, this kind of setting up simple structure is difficult or can not make the dust fly up and fall in the external world, causes the pollution to the environment, improves vehicle cleaning's feature of environmental protection.
However, the technical scheme has the following problems: the cleaning side plates on two sides of the cleaning base cannot be lifted, when vehicles with different heights are cleaned in building construction, part of vehicles cannot adapt to the cleaning side plates, and therefore the vehicles cannot be cleaned, and water resources are wasted.
In view of the above, the present document proposes a vehicle cleaning device for building construction for solving the above-mentioned problems.

Example 1
Referring to fig. 1-4, a vehicle cleaning apparatus includes:
the vehicle cleaning device comprises a cleaning base 1, four first pipes 7, two vertical plates 9, a plurality of second pipes 10 and a plurality of third pipes 11, wherein a cleaning head for cleaning a vehicle is arranged at the top of the cleaning base 1, a spraying assembly is arranged above the cleaning base 1, the spraying assembly is arranged between the two vertical plates 9, the plurality of second pipes 10 and the plurality of third pipes 11 are all arranged on the spraying assembly, a spraying head is arranged at the bottom of the plurality of third pipes 11, and the four first pipes 7 are respectively arranged at one side, away from the two vertical plates 9;
the lifting mechanisms are arranged on two sides of the top of the cleaning base 1, so that vehicles of different types of vehicles can be cleaned conveniently;
the shielding mechanism is arranged on the lifting mechanism and used for shielding sewage;
the fixed component is arranged on the lifting mechanism and used for fixing parts of the lifting mechanism.
Set up lift and shelter from mechanism on the device to and fixed subassembly for when needs wash the vehicle, the device can adapt to different motorcycle types and high vehicle, and then conveniently wash the vehicle, can improve the practicality of device simultaneously, also make when going up and down to the sprinkler head on the device, can shelter from lead screw 6 and motor 5, reduce the probability of motor 5 and lead screw 6 corrosion, and then prolong motor 5 and lead screw 6's life, motor 5 is at the during operation simultaneously, can fix motor 5 on the backing block 3, and then guarantee motor 5's stability, reduce the vibrations of device, guarantee motor 5's normal operating.
Referring to fig. 1, 2 and 4, the lifting mechanism comprises two bottom blocks 3, two motors 5, two screw rods 6, two connecting blocks 12 and two lifting blocks 8, the bottoms of the two bottom blocks 3 are respectively fixedly connected with two sides of the top of the same cleaning base 1, the bottoms of the two motors 5 are respectively fixedly connected with the tops of the two bottom blocks 3, one ends of the two screw rods 6 are respectively fixedly connected with output shafts of the two motors 5, the other ends of the two screw rods 6 respectively penetrate through the bottoms of the two connecting blocks 12 and extend to the upper part of the top of the connecting block 12, one sides, close to the two connecting blocks 12, of the two lifting blocks 8 are respectively fixedly connected with one sides, far away from the two lifting blocks 8, of the two lifting blocks 8 are respectively fixedly connected with the bottom of the vertical plate 9.
Starting motor 5, motor 5 drives lead screw 6 and rotates, and lead screw 6 drives connecting block 12 and lifting block 8 and goes up and down, so that when the needs are washd the vehicle, the device can adapt to the vehicle of different motorcycle types and height, and then conveniently washs the vehicle, can improve the practicality of device simultaneously.
1-3, the shielding mechanism includes; the two shielding frames 16, the two shielding plates 13, the four limiting blocks 18 and the two sliding plates 17, wherein one side, away from each other, of the two shielding frames 16 is fixedly connected with one side, close to the two lifting blocks 8, of each other, the tops of the two shielding plates 13 are located in the shielding frames 16, the tops of the two shielding plates 13 are fixedly connected with the bottoms of the sliding plates 17, the two sides of the two sliding plates 17 are fixedly connected with the inner walls of the two sides of the shielding frames 16 in a sliding mode, the inner wall of a frame opening at the bottom of the shielding frames 16 is fixedly connected with one side of the two limiting blocks 18, and one side, close to the two limiting blocks 18, is fixedly connected with the two sides of the same shielding plate 13 in a sliding mode.
When lifting block 8 goes up and down, hide frame 16 goes up and down, and then makes sliding plate 17 slide on the inner wall that hides frame 16, and shutter 13 shelters from lead screw 6 according to self gravity, so when going up and down to the sprinkler head on the device, can shelter from lead screw 6 and motor 5, reduces the probability of motor 5 and lead screw 6 corrosion, and then prolongs the life of motor 5 and lead screw 6.
Referring to fig. 1, 2 and 4, the fixing assembly comprises two fixing rings 14 and four fixing frames 15, the two fixing rings 14 are fixedly sleeved on the outer side of the motor 5 through bolts, the four fixing frames 15 are L-shaped, one sides of the four fixing frames 15 close to each other are fixedly connected with two sides of the two fixing rings 14 respectively, and bottoms of the four fixing frames 15 are fixedly connected with tops of the two bottom blocks 3 respectively.
The fixed ring 14 and the fixed frame 15 are arranged on the motor 5, so that the motor 5 can be fixed on the bottom block 3 when the motor 5 works, the stability of the motor 5 is further ensured, the vibration of the device is reduced, and the normal operation of the motor 5 is ensured.

Referring to fig. 1, a triangle block 2 is fixedly connected to both the front side and the rear side of a washing base 1.
Triangular blocks 2 are arranged on the front side and the rear side of the cleaning base 1, so that vehicles can conveniently travel when driving into the cleaning base 1, damage to the cleaning base 1 is reduced, sewage after cleaning can conveniently flow, and the cleaning base 1 is guaranteed to be tidy.
Referring to fig. 1-2, the tops of the two bottom blocks 3 are fixedly connected with telescopic columns 4, the fixed ends of the four telescopic columns 4 are fixedly connected with the bottoms of the lifting blocks 8, and the four telescopic columns 4 are conveniently located between the shielding plate 13 and the screw rod 6.
The telescopic column 4 which is convenient for the lifting block 8 to lift is arranged between the bottom block 3 and the lifting block 8, so that when the spraying component on the lifting block 8 lifts, the spraying component can be positioned, and the vehicle can be conveniently cleaned.
However, as well known to those skilled in the art, the working principle and the wiring method of the motor 5 are common, which are all common means or common knowledge, and are not described herein in detail, and any choice can be made by those skilled in the art according to the needs or convenience thereof.
The working principle and the using flow of the technical scheme are as follows: when the device is specifically used, the motor 5 is started, the motor 5 drives the screw rod 6 to rotate, the screw rod 6 drives the connecting block 12 and the lifting block 8 to lift, so that when vehicles need to be cleaned, the device can adapt to vehicles with different vehicle types and heights, the vehicles are cleaned conveniently, the practicability of the device can be improved, the shielding frame 16 is lifted when the lifting block 8 is lifted, the sliding plate 17 slides on the inner wall of the shielding frame 16, the shielding plate 13 shields the screw rod 6 according to self gravity, the screw rod 6 and the motor 5 can be shielded when a sprinkler head on the device is lifted, the corrosion probability of the motor 5 and the screw rod 6 is reduced, the service lives of the motor 5 and the screw rod 6 are prolonged, the fixing ring 14 and the fixing frame 15 are arranged on the motor 5, the motor 5 can be fixed on the bottom block 3 when the motor 5 is in operation, the motor 5 is further ensured to be stable, the vibration of the device is reduced, the normal operation of the motor 5 is ensured, a telescopic column 4 which is convenient for lifting the lifting block 8 is arranged between the bottom block 3 and the lifting block 8, so that a spraying component on the lifting block 8 can be positioned when lifted, a vehicle is conveniently cleaned, triangular blocks 2 are arranged on the front side and the rear side of the cleaning base 1, the vehicle is conveniently driven when the vehicle drives into the cleaning base 1, meanwhile, the damage to the cleaning base 1 is reduced, the sewage after cleaning is conveniently flowed, the cleaning of the cleaning base 1 is ensured, after the height of the spraying component is adjusted, the position of the spraying head away from the vehicle can be adjusted by rotating a hand wheel, the first pipe 7 is connected with an external water source, the water is further sprayed on the vehicle wheels through a second pipe 10 and a third pipe 11, the working principle of the cleaning base 1 and the spraying assembly is the same as that of the patent with publication number CN211075839U and is described in detail in the document, so that the description thereof will not be repeated here.
